Cat Condos
Our cat condo are designed for cats. They feature a separate living room and bathroom with the capability of opening into additional rooms for extra space. Condos are cleaned daily and litter boxes twice daily. Each cat is handled and petted every day unless it would prefer to remain in its condo. Two sections of condos are in our main room for cats that enjoy seeing what's going on. More private or shy cats may prefer the section located in a separate room away from the goins-on of dogs and employees.

We feed your food because we want to avoid digestive upsets from switching to different foods. Experience has taught us that cats’ sensitive digestive systems don’t adjust well to abrupt changes in foods.
